About the Item

Set of three brushed stainless steel tea service pieces featuring bold, sculptural silhouettes and playful ball feet—a striking example of mid-century modern design. This rare ensemble includes a teapot, creamer, and sugar bowl with matching lid and spoon, all unified by their orb-like bodies and minimalist elegance. Designed in the 1960s–1970s and likely of Scandinavian or European origin, the set reflects the era’s fascination with space-age forms and sleek utility. Each piece rests on spherical feet, lending the design a floating effect, while the clean, curved lines echo Bauhaus and Danish modern influences. Perfect as both a functional tea set and decorative centerpiece, this collection is ideal for collectors of modernist metalware or fans of postwar design. Measurements: Teapot: 8" height x 5.5" diameter x 9" length (including handle) Creamer: 4" height x 6" length Sugar bowl: 5.5" height In excellent vintage condition with light patina from age.
